Transaction 62d324c98b15bd98a0634157f534a84e4991136d6bb23e007488b764f60466ff
1 Input
1 Output
-
62d324c98b15bd98a0634157f534a84e4991136d6bb23e007488b764f60466ff: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3fb61ccf723f7f8b8f9e79cf2024ef61fcd2c4e40a38bbd0fdd688d054f44e83
- address
- bc1p87mpenmj8alchru7088jqf80v87d938ypguth58a66ydq485f6psqqt5ze